1、All gas pipelines of the instrument are stainless steel tubes with electrolytic polishing and ultrasonic cleaning, which effectively improve the quality of output air.
2、Stainless steel drying tubes are adopted to avoid damage caused by material aging and eliminate the risk of pipeline wear during disassembly and assembly.
3、Equipped with an exhaust valve. There is no need to disassemble the outlet for pressure relief when replacing desiccant; simply open the exhaust valve for quick and convenient operation.
4、Equipped with HL-A unit, which automatically adsorbs and removes hydrocarbons, esters, oil and other impurities in air to improve air quality with maintenance-free performance.
5、The air storage tank is made of 316 stainless steel with automatic drainage function, preventing yellow rust water from discharging and contaminating the laboratory.
6、Independent compression chamber with unique sound insulation and shock absorption structure, realizing quiet operation and zero resonance.
7、Dual filters with three-stage purification and two-stage pressure stabilization, delivering high precision of output pressure.
8、Complete protective configurations, including safety valve and high-precision & high-sensitivity pressure controller.
9、Built-in overcurrent protector to avoid compressor damage caused by overload and reduce maintenance costs.
10、Oil-free compressor is adopted to prevent oil molecules from entering the gas circuit at the source.
11、Easy to operate with reliable safety performance. Alkaline solution only needs to be filled once, and only distilled water is required for daily replenishment. Hydrogen can be generated immediately after power on.
12、Unique anti-liquid-backflow device completely prevents electrolyte backflow.
13、Independent large-capacity liquid storage tank effectively reduces the working temperature of electrolyte and extends the water refilling interval.
14、Horizontal cylindrical electrolytic cell adopts imported special precious metal as electrolytic material, which improves electrolysis efficiency, keeps constant cell temperature and greatly extends the service life of electrolytic cell.
15、The instrument is equipped with automatic constant pressure and constant current devices to deliver stable hydrogen output flow. Built-in automatic tracking unit can adjust hydrogen flow fully automatically according to actual consumption. The hydrogen purity remains non-degraded for continuous long-term operation.
| Instrument model QP-Plus | HA3L | HA5L |
| Maximum output flow rate of hydrogen | 300 ml/min | |
| Hydrogen output pressure | 0.4MPa | |
| Hydrogen purity | 99.999% | |
| Maximum air output flow | 3000ml/min | 5000 ml/min |
| Air output pressure | 0.4MPa | |
| Air quality | Oil-free, dry, three-stage purified clean gas | |
| Air particulate matter | 0.01um | |
| Pressure stability accuracy | <0.001 Mpa | |
| Export specifications | M8×1, aperture φ3.3 | |
| Drying method | Adsorption drying/silica gel | |
| Noise | < 45db | |
| Working power supply | 220V/50HZ | |
| Environmental conditions | Ambient temperature: 0-35℃; Relative humidity: ≤85%; No large amounts of dust or corrosive gases; Good ventilation; No direct sunlight. | |
| Maximum power | 500W | 550W |
| Dimensions: Length × Width × Height (mm) | 550mm*375mm*425mm | |
| Weight | 38KG | |
